Placenta Accreta in the First Trimester: A Rare but Serious Concern

Pregnancy is a time of excitement and anticipation, but it can also bring about concerns and potential complications. Placenta accreta, a condition where the placenta attaches too deeply into the uterine wall, is a serious risk that most commonly occurs in the third trimester. However, there have been rare instances where placenta accreta is detected in the first trimester. In this article, we will explore the implications of placenta accreta in the first trimester, its potential risks, and the importance of early detection.

Placenta accreta is typically diagnosed during routine prenatal screenings in the second or third trimester. However, in rare cases, it can be detected as early as the first trimester. The condition is characterized by the abnormal attachment of the placenta to the uterine wall, which can lead to complications during delivery, such as severe bleeding.

During the first trimester, the placenta is still developing and forming its attachment to the uterine wall. In cases where placenta accreta is present at this stage, it indicates that there may be underlying issues with the development of the placenta. These issues can disrupt the normal process of placental attachment, leading to the abnormal adherence seen in placenta accreta.

The exact causes of placenta accreta in the first trimester are not fully understood. However, certain risk factors may increase the likelihood of this condition. Women who have had previous uterine surgeries, such as a cesarean section or a dilation and curettage (D&C), are at a higher risk of developing placenta accreta. Additionally, women who have experienced placenta accreta in previous pregnancies are more likely to have a recurrence of the condition.

The implications of placenta accreta in the first trimester can be significant. The abnormal placental attachment can interfere with the growth and development of the fetus, potentially leading to complications such as intrauterine growth restriction (IUGR) or even fetal demise. Additionally, the risk of severe bleeding during delivery remains a concern, as the placenta is firmly attached to the uterine wall.

Early detection of placenta accreta in the first trimester is crucial for appropriate management and planning of the pregnancy. Prenatal screenings, including ultrasound examinations, can help identify any abnormalities in placental development or attachment. If placenta accreta is suspected, further diagnostic tests, such as magnetic resonance imaging (MRI), may be recommended to confirm the diagnosis and assess the severity of the condition.

Once diagnosed, a multidisciplinary team of healthcare professionals, including obstetricians, maternal-fetal medicine specialists, and radiologists, will work together to develop a comprehensive treatment plan. The goal is to ensure the best possible outcomes for both the mother and the baby while minimizing the risks associated with placenta accreta.

In some cases, early delivery of the baby may be necessary to prevent further complications. However, the timing and method of delivery will depend on the individual circumstances and the severity of the placenta accreta. Close monitoring throughout the pregnancy is essential to assess the growth and well-being of the fetus and to detect any potential complications.

In conclusion, while placenta accreta in the first trimester is rare, it is a serious concern that requires careful management and monitoring. Early detection through prenatal screenings is crucial to ensure appropriate planning and intervention. By raising awareness and understanding the implications of placenta accreta in the first trimester, healthcare providers can work towards providing the best possible care for women facing this condition, ultimately improving outcomes for both mother and baby.
